If Maya orders a $1.89 drink, 3 cookies at $.99 each, and 2 slices of pizza at $2.50 each. How much did Maya pay for her order?
sweet [91]

Answer:

$9.86

Step-by-step explanation:

Frist you read the problem and you see that she pays $1.89 for one drink

so you write down $1.89

then 3 cookies for $0.99 so you multiply $0.99 by 3 and you get $2.97

so you write down $2.97

next 2 slices of pizza for $2.50 so you multiply 2 by $2.50 and you get $5.00

so you write that down

lastly you and the answers you wrote down and you get $9.86

Maya payed $9.86 for her order.

Factor 28+56t+28w28+56t+28w28, plus, 56, t, plus, 28, w to identify the equivalent expressions. Choose 2 answers:
Effectus [21]

Answer: The factorization of  28+56t+28w =28(1+2t+w)

The factors of 28+56t+28w are 28 and 1+2t+w.

Step-by-step explanation:

The given expression : 28+56t+28w

To factorize it, we need to find the common factor.

As 56 can be written as 2 x 28.

So, the above expression would become

28+2\times28t+28w

Now, taking 28 as common from all the terms, we will get

28(1+2t+w)

Thus, the factorization of  28+56t+28w =28(1+2t+w)

And the factors of  28+56t+28w are 28 and 1+2t+w.
